Turning Waste into Sweet Delights: Zhao Lusi's Innovative Approach to Sustainable Desserts

In a creative and environmentally conscious endeavor, Zhao Lusi has been sharing her method of transforming near-spoiled fruits into traditional Chinese candies, known as sugar gourds or ice sugar plums. This approach not only reduces food waste but also offers a sweet and tangy treat for those looking to indulge in a classic Chinese dessert. According to Zhao, the process begins with carefully selecting fruits that are on the verge of spoilage, which are then given a new lease on life as they are transformed into the sweet and syrupy sugar gourds. The technique involves a simple process of mixing water and ice sugar in a 2:1 ratio to create a syrup, which is then used to candy the fruits.

Zhao's sugar gourd creation has gained significant attention on social media, with many netizens praising her creativity and resourcefulness. The hashtag #赵露思把快坏掉水果制成糖葫芦# has been trending, with users sharing their own attempts at replicating Zhao's recipe. The initiative has also sparked a broader conversation about reducing food waste and finding innovative ways to reuse and recycle. As the summer months approach, Zhao's sugar gourds are being hailed as a refreshing and eco-friendly treat. With the support of her friends, including Lee Mingde, Zhao continues to experiment with new flavors and ingredients, further solidifying her position as a pioneer in the world of sustainable desserts.
